Who was John Wes Townley?
John was a 31-year-old American professional stock car racing driver.
Prior to joining NASCAR, he began racing in the Nationwide Series in 2008 when he drove in three races for RAB Racing and had three DNFs.
He competed in 7 Craftsman Truck Series for Roush Racing with a best finish of 18th at both.
He also competed in 76 NASCAR races from 2008 to 2016, mainly in the Truck Series. His sole victory came in 2015 at Las Vegas Motor Speedway,
In 2017, he announced he was retiring from motorsports and Athenian Motorsports
He got engaged to Laura Townley in 2016, and the couple wedded 2 years later in 2018 with a small ceremony.
It is not clear if the pair have any children together or if they were still married.
What was John Wes Townley’s cause of death?
John tragically died last weekend (October 2, 2021) in a brutal shooting at 9pm in Athens
According to Athens Banner-Herald, John was mortally wounded in the Athens shooting that police believe was related to domestic violence along with a 30-year-old woman.
The woman is yet to be identified, but is currently in hospital in a “serious” condition.
It’s unclear what the relationship was between the two.
A 32-year-old man is suspected in connection with the murder, but it yet to be charged.
The suspect was known to the ex-racer and the investigation is still ongoing.
